When asked to rate communication skills from 1-10, it is vital to consider various aspects of communication such as the ability to document activities, present information, listen actively, and adjust language according to the context. To communicate effectively using voice or video chat, one must demonstrate the ability to convey ideas clearly and listen well to others. The contexts in which communication occurs can be diverse, from casual conversations with friends in video games to more formal exchanges in education or professional settings on platforms like Zoom. It is crucial to be mindful of the tone and netiquette to make a positive online impression.
